#727681 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#727681 is composed of 44.7% red, 46.3%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.6% cyan, 8.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 6.2% and a lightness of 47.6%. #727681 color hex could be obtained by blending #e4ecff with #000003.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#727681 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#727681 has RGB values of R:114, G:118,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.09,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 7501441.

Hex triplet 727681 #727681
RGB Decimal 114, 118, 129 rgb(114,118,129)
RGB Percent 44.7, 46.3, 50.6 rgb(44.7%,46.3%,50.6%)
CMYK 12, 9, 0, 49
HSL 224°, 6.2, 47.6 hsl(224,6.2%,47.6%)
HSV (or HSB) 224°, 11.6, 50.6
Web Safe 666699 #666699
CIE-LAB 49.64, 0.862, -6.538
XYZ 17.38, 18.119, 23.349
xyY 0.295, 0.308, 18.119
CIE-LCH 49.64, 6.595, 277.509
CIE-LUV 49.64, -2.782, -9.272
Hunter-Lab 42.567, -1.612, -2.726
Binary 01110010, 01110110, 10000001

Shades and Tints of #727681

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040404 is the darkest color, while #f9f9f9 is the lightest one.
